Lots of clear giveaways that it's fake. Real Gibson Les Paul Customs have ebony fretboards, not rosewood. Those gold pickup ring screws should be black. The bridge posts are the import style. The Grover tuners should have the tulip style keys, not kidney bean style. The headstock binding goes past the nut when it should end at the nut. The headstock angle is 14 degrees when it should be 17. The trussrod cover is silk-screened when it should be engraved. The serial number and "Made in USA" is engraved into the painted headstock when it should be stamped into the wood and then painted over. There are many more tells. By the way, the burst that goes around the edge is called Desertburst. The traditional burst is teardrop-shaped.

AS A PRO TECH, my advice is... first thing: Get a pro fret dressing and set-up. This includes all lower to med priced Epiphones as well. Next, change out the output Jack to a Switchcraft dbl-sprung jack or a clone of one. If you like the guitar after you do this, consider new pick ups and an L-shaped toggle switch, preferably Switchcraft or a clone. Virtually all Asian made guitars except for PRS and Schecter need fret work immediately. You'll know this because the high action it comes with hides poor fretwork (aka most guitars at GC). I get these guitars on my bench virtually every day at my shop. Yes there are always exceptions to this rule. This is not just some scare tactic to get you to spend money. If you're capable of doing a good job of all this yourself, go nuts. Just don't get used to it playing like crap and you making excuses for it.
